Frede.g Decem.
15th /45
Rev. Mr. T. Levell:Dear Sir, -- I wrote some ten days ago to Cap. Poythress and made him
an offer of $6,250-- for Kittewon. I have not yet received an answer. Did I
understand you to say that the property would again be offered at Auction and on this
day 15th
Decr? I did intend leaving home on Saturday
to attend the sale
to day. If no sale has yet been effected, be pleased to write me a few lines on the subject.
If the Cap. Refuses my offer, say to him I will give him $6,500. Six thousand
five hundred dollars. We will execute a Bond, satisfactorily endorsed, and a Deed of
Trust on the property to secure the purchase Money -- I have received propositions
from a couple of Gentlemen relative to the purchase of a tract of land on the RappaK*
called Bowlin -- belonging to my Wife. So soon as we can sell that Farm or the property
here, we would prefer making a payment of 2 or 3 thousand dollars. Do not make this
offer till you can ascertain he will not take what I have offered in my letter to him.
Should I not be able to get Kitten, I do not know but that I will
immediately make an offer for North Bend. Please answer this as soon as
convenient. -- I saw your eldest Brother a few day since, he said Your relations in
Spotsa were well.
Very Respectfully
Your friend &c-------------
M. T. Lynch
P. S. If the above should be
Refused ascertain what is the
least Cap P. will take for
the land.
Notes:
*RappaK is Rappahannock River. Kittewon, Bowlin, and North Bend
are land tract names.
